TPWallet 链接失败的全方位解析与应对策略

本文聚焦 TPWallet 链接失败问题,从实时数据分析、信息化科技发展、专家解答分析报告、新兴技术进步、隐私保护与交易流程六个维度,提供系统性诊断与可操作建议。

一、常见原因与初步排查

1. 网络与 DNS:移动网络或 Wi‑Fi 丢包、DNS 解析异常会导致无法连接节点。建议切换网络、清除 DNS 缓存或使用可信公共 DNS。

2. 证书与加密握手:SSL/TLS 证书失效或时间不同步会阻断安全握手,需检查系统时间和证书链。

3. 节点同步与区块高度:本地节点未同步或对接的 RPC/节点不可用会导致请求超时,核查节点状态与最新区块高度。

4. 版本与兼容性:客户端与后端 API 版本不匹配、协议升级(如 JSON‑RPC 变化)会产生兼容问题,确认版本日志与发布说明。

5. 负载与限流:高并发触发限流或网关熔断,查看流量监控与错误码(429、503等)。

二、实时数据分析要点

1. 打点与指标:关键指标包括请求延迟、错误率、TPS、连接建立失败率和证书错误率。通过 Prometheus/InfluxDB 等收集并在 Grafana 建面板。

2. 日志与追踪:启用分布式追踪(Jaeger/Zipkin)和结构化日志,定位从客户端到后端每一跳延迟与异常。

3. 异常检测:使用阈值告警与基于模型的异常检测(如基于历史数据的季节性模型或简单的 ML 检测)及时发现问题。

三、信息化与架构演进建议

1. 云原生与弹性伸缩:采用微服务、容器化与自动伸缩,降低单点故障影响。

2. API 网关与治理:统一认证、限流和降级策略,结合灰度发布减少升级风险。

3. 多节点与多区域部署:跨可用区/多云部署提升可用性,并在客户端实现多端点回退逻辑。

四、专家解答与分析报告要点(概要)

1. 问题复现步骤:记录环境、复现时间、网络状态、APP版本与日志片段。

2. 根因定位流程:从网络、证书、节点、API、权限逐层排查,并用 A/B 测试法验证修复。

3. 修复建议与时间窗口:优先修复会话与证书问题;对于协议变更,安排兼容补丁与用户通知。

五、新兴技术带来的改进方向

1. 区块链索引与轻节点优化:使用专用索引服务或轻客户端协议减少对全节点的依赖。

2. 零信任与可观测性增强:引入服务网格(如 Istio)与统一追踪提高故障定位效率。

3. AI 辅助运维:借助异常检测与自动化修复脚本缩短恢复时间。

六、隐私保护与合规关注

1. 私钥管理:优先采用客户端本地密钥库或安全元件(TEE、硬件钱包),避免私钥上传。

2. 最小化数据收集:收集诊断信息时脱敏处理,遵循 GDPR、CCPA 等合规要求。

3. 隐私增强技术:考虑多方计算(MPC)、零知识证明等,用于提升交易隐私性与验证效率。

七、交易流程与故障影响点

1. 标准流程:客户端生成原始交易—本地签名—广播到节点—节点入池—被打包上链—确认。

2. 链接失败常见影响:签名成功但无法广播、广播后节点拒绝、无法查询交易状态。分别对应网络、节点可用性与索引服务问题。

3. 建议的用户端保障:本地缓存交易并重试、提供离线签名与手动广播选项、在 UI 提示明确失败原因与恢复步骤。

八、实操建议清单(优先级)

1. 立即检查网络、时间、证书;收集客户端与后端日志。

2. 在后端开启关键指标监控与分布式追踪。

3. 快速回退到稳定版本或启用兼容层,通知用户并发布状态更新。

4. 中长期:实施多区域部署、API 网关治理、隐私保护与AI运维工具。

结语:TPWallet 链接失败通常由网络、证书、节点或版本兼容等多因素叠加引起。通过系统化的实时数据分析、完善的信息化架构、专家级的根因分析流程及采纳新兴技术与严格隐私保护措施,能在降低用户影响的同时提升整体系统韧性与信任度。

作者:陈思远发布时间:2025-12-26 18:14:16

评论

TechLiu

很全面的排查思路,特别赞同启用分布式追踪来定位链路问题。

小白钱包

对于非技术用户,能否再补充一个简洁的故障自查步骤清单?

Afternoons

隐私保护部分讲得很好,MPC 和零知识证明的落地方案值得深入讨论。

运维小王

建议把关键监控指标模板也给出,方便一键部署到 Prometheus。

相关阅读